Giants vs. Seahawks: Inactives Impact Week 5 Showdown

The New York Giants and Seattle Seahawks are set to clash in Week 5, but several key players are ruled out, creating a significant impact on the game's potential outcome. Let's break down the inactive players for each team and their potential implications.

Giants Inactives: A Defensive Blow

1. Azeez Ojulari (Edge Rusher): The Giants' defensive leader, Ojulari, is out with a calf injury. His absence is a major blow, as he's a key component of their pass rush. The Seahawks' offensive line, known for its struggles, could benefit from Ojulari's absence.

2. Kayvon Thibodeaux (Edge Rusher): Another crucial piece of the Giants' defensive line, Thibodeaux is also out with a knee injury. His absence alongside Ojulari weakens the Giants' pass rush significantly.

3. Cor'Dale Flott (Cornerback): Flott, a vital member of the Giants' secondary, is dealing with a hamstring injury. This weakens the Giants' secondary, leaving them vulnerable to the Seahawks' pass-heavy attack.

4. Sterling Shepard (Wide Receiver): Shepard is still out with a torn ACL. His presence would be crucial in the Giants' receiving corps, and his absence further limits their offensive options.

5. Joshua Ezeudu (Offensive Guard): Ezeudu's absence weakens the Giants' offensive line, potentially limiting their ability to establish a running game and protect quarterback Daniel Jones.

Impact on the Game: The Giants' defensive losses are particularly concerning. Without Ojulari and Thibodeaux, the Seahawks' offensive line could find more breathing room. The Giants' secondary, already facing a challenge against the Seahawks' strong receiving corps, will struggle even more without Flott. This could lead to a high-scoring game for Seattle.

Seahawks Inactives: A Minor Setback

1. Cody Barton (Linebacker): Barton's absence due to a groin injury is a slight loss for the Seahawks. He's a crucial player in their run defense.

Impact on the Game: Barton's absence is not as impactful as the Giants' injuries. The Seahawks have solid depth at linebacker, and his absence should not significantly impact their defensive scheme.

The Verdict: A Significant Advantage for Seattle?

The Giants' absences on defense are a major concern. With their key pass rushers and cornerbacks out, the Seahawks have an opportunity to exploit their weaknesses. The Giants' offensive line, without Ezeudu, also faces a challenge against the Seahawks' strong defensive front.

However, the Seahawks' offensive line is not without its own weaknesses, and the Giants' defense, despite its absences, could still put pressure on Geno Smith. Ultimately, the Seahawks have a clear advantage going into this game due to the Giants' key injuries.
